Michael Johnson, the singer, song-writer, storyteller, and guitarist who has delighted audiences at Gustavus Adolphus College annually for forty years, will return to Bjorling Recital Hall for a 40th Anniversary Concert Celebration at 8 p.m. Friday, Dec. 12. This performance on the Gustavus campus is one of only two performances the national recording artist will present in Minnesota this season.

Johnson, originally from the Minneapolis area and now living in Nashville, Tenn., first performed at Gustavus in April 1968 with the late John Denver as part of the trio of Denver, Boise, and Johnson. Following his departure from the trio one year later, Johnson spent a year acting with an off-Broadway company and returned to Minnesota and to singing. Since that time, he has studied and toured internationally eight times and has recorded eleven albums, which include ten hit singles and two #1 country songs of the year. Even those who don’t know his name will recognize his hits: Bluer Than Blue, Give Me Wings, Ponies, and Rooty Toot Toot for the Moon.

When asked what he would want you to know about him, Michael Johnson replies, “Tell them I play guitar and that I am a soloist at heart.” He prefers the intimacy and spontaneity of solo performance, especially in a concert hall like Gustavus’ Bjorling Recital Hall, where acoustics and closeness to the audience allow Michael Johnson the showman to shine. “I love to talk to people and I love to make them laugh. And of course, I love to move them with my music. Without that, there is no reason to be on stage.”
